Md. Woman Gets 18 Months For Stabbing Over Hat

FREDERICK, Md. (AP) — A Frederick woman has been sentenced to 18 months in jail for stabbing a man during a dispute over a hat.

Paula Fatka, 29, was scheduled for trial Wednesday on six charges including armed robbery and theft, but reached a plea deal after the victim would not cooperate with prosecutors.

Police said Fatka stabbed Steven Burdette at a Frederick home in January 2009 after she tried to leave with his hat and he confronted her. When Burdette went to a hospital to have his wound treated, hospital staff called police who obtained a warrant for Fatka’s arrest.

Fatka eluded capture for two years, but surrendered to police in January.

Retired Judge Mary Ann Stepler ordered Fatka to serve 18 months of a 15-year sentence.
